Off to a promising start, Marvel Studios’ ‘Doctor Strange in the Multiverse of Madness’ garnered Rs. 27.5 crore on its first day at the Indian box office, according to film trade analyst Taran Adarsh. 

Starring Benedict Cumberbatch, the film has managed to surpass its 2016 original ‘Doctor Strange’, which amassed merely Rs 2.61 crore on its first day, and Rs. 25 crore as its lifetime collection. 

However, the latest Marvel release’s opening falls a little short of ‘Spider-Man: No Way Home’, which started off by making Rs. 33 crore on its first day in the country.

Nonetheless, the film could be on its way to uncrown Prashanth Neel’s  ‘KGF: Chapter 2’ at the box office. 

“#DoctorStrange is MARVEL-ous on Day 1… 4TH BIGGEST HOLLYWOOD OPENER in #India… *Day 1* biz… [2019] #AvengersEndgame: Rs. 53.10 cr, [2021] #SpiderMan: Rs. 32.67 cr, [2018] #AvengersInfinityWar: Rs. 31.30 cr, [2022] #DoctorStrange: Rs. 27.50 cr #India biz. All versions,” Adarsh wrote on Twitter. 

In the United States, the film opened at the box office with $36 million in Thursday previews. According to speculations, it could cross the $175 million mark during the weekend. In advance ticket sales, the film has earned $60 million, according to a report by Collider.

The second installment stars Benedict Cumberbatch as Dr Stephen Strange, also known as Sorcerer Supreme. The film revolves around Dr Strange’s attempts to overcome the challenges of the spell he cast on the multiverse in the 2021 film ‘Spider-Man: No Way Home’, which resulted in antagonists invading the timeline of the Marvel Cinematic Universe. 

‘Doctor Strange in the Multiverse of Madness’ is directed by Sam Raimi. It stars Rachel McAdams, Michael Stuhlbarg, Chiwetel Ejiofor, Benedict Wong and Xochitl Gomez.
